The COBI Boeing 737-8™ Plane is a meticulously crafted model made from high-quality microfiber elements, featuring moving parts and detailed figures. Produced in the EU by a company with over 20 years of experience, it comes with clear, illustrated instructions and is fully compatible with other construction block brands, making it a perfect addition to any collection.
